However, before you put any money in your account, you need to read through the terms and conditions very carefully. With the large bonuses come the big rollover and playthrough requirements, which can mean you’ll get very little or nothing from the bonus on offer.
Just because you play with bigger stakes, you can’t take it as read that you’ll breeze through the bonus requirements before the deadline. Look carefully at the time limits and make sure the games or tables that you specialize in are available long enough for you to make the most of your bonus. On your travels around the various online casinos, you will have no doubt noticed that many of the offline casinos also offer an online experience. For many, this will provide a ‘best of both worlds’ solution that allows you to play when you want – but also have the feel of a real casino.
This will come from the parallels between the offline and online services offered by operators such as BetMGM and Resorts casino. Here, many of the slots you would play online are the same games you’d play at the casino, including the exclusive games you wouldn’t be able to play anywhere else.
In addition, one of the standout features we found while reviewing Resorts online casino, were the live dealer games. While it is correct that nearly all online casinos have live dealer games, Resorts live casino offers the ability to play with the same dealers that are also at the tables at Resorts casino in Atlantic City, live streamed to you.
To make the connection even stronger, the loyalty programs for the online casinos at both BetMGM and Resorts offer rewards which can be cashed in at their offline locations. This includes upgrades for rooms and free entertainment bonuses for members who collect enough points.
This clearly has benefits to members who wish to experience both, and is an added pull for the high roller bonus for operators who are part of a larger concern. This means that player can experience the convenience of playing when and where they want, while at the same time stacking up bonus points towards a visit to one of the establishments in person
